(Guitar Recorded Versions). This Bountiful Blues Songbook Features Exact Transcriptions Of 35 Classics, Including: All Your Love (I Miss Lovin') * Boom Boom * Everyday (I Have The Blues) * Hide Away * I Can'T Quit You Baby * I'M Your Hoochie Coochie Man * Killing Floor * Kind Hearted Woman Blues * Mannish Boy * Mary Had A Little Lamb * Pride And Joy * Statesboro Blues * Sweet Little Angel * Tbone Shuffle * The Things That I Used To Do * The Thrill Is Gone * Wang Dang Doodle * And More.
